To review, when you can see an asset price closing higher binary options trading candlestick patterns where it opened, this will produce a green candle. An asset price closing lower than where it opened creates a red candle.
The boxes that form are called the Real Body, and extremes of the daily price movement are represented by the lines extending from the body called Shadows.
A Doji is formed when the open and the close values are the same or are very close. The length of the shadows are non pertinent because they still close at binary options trading candlestick patterns same price.
The Japanese interpretation of the Doji is that the bulls and the bears are conflicting. The appearance of a Doji should alert the trader of major decision.
The Gravestone Doji is formed when the open and the close occur at the low of the day. This pattern is occasionally found at market bottoms. The Long-legged Doji has one or two very long shadows. Long-legged Dojis are often signs of market highs. The Bullish Engulfing Pattern is formed at the end of a downtrend. As seen, a green body is formed that opens lower and closes higher than the red candle open and close from the previous day.
The Bearish Engulfing Pattern is the direct opposite of the bullish pattern. This pattern is created at the end of an up-trending market. This shows that the bearish trends are now overwhelming the bullish ones. The Dark Cloud Cover is a two-day bearish pattern found at the end of an upturn or at the top of a tight trading area. The first day of the pattern is a strong green real body. The Piercing Pattern indicates a bottom reversal.
It is a two-candle pattern at the end of a declining market. The first day real body is red. The second day is a long green body.
The green day opens sharply lower reaching under the trading range of the previous day. The price comes up to where it closes above half of the red body. The Hammer and Hanging-Man are candlesticks with long lower shadows and small real bodies. The bodies are at the top of the trading session. This pattern at the bottom of the downtrend is called a Hammer because it is hammering out a base. The Morning Star projects a bottom reversal signal.
